Setting up Hotmail
 
So, I set up my email account (still using TF3D), and it shows up fine as an account in my mail tab. However, when I try to set up Hotmail, it then opens Opera and directs me to the live site...is there no way to have it work like gmail does, where I can access my inbox directly from the phone? I've looked around, but not found much.

If anyone has any input, it would be much appreciated. Thanks in advance.

nikkobenson 11-13-2008 03:02 PM

Re: Setting up Hotmail
 
Use windows live. goto start -> programs -> windows live.

Click to sign in.

enter your information.

Follow the prompts.

It will sync your contacts, emails, and calendar.

Then goto menu-> options -> sync schedule and set the sync frequency to "as items arrive" and the time to "always". This will give you push email with your live/hotmail account.
